The analysis of the accuracy of the aposteriori error estimation procedure for finite#x2010;element solutions is presented. The functionY #x2014; yis used as an aposteriori error estimator, herey #x2208;S01,#x394;is the finite#x2010;element solution of the given problem andY #x2208; S02,#x394;is the high order solution of the same problem. The second order accuracy is proved for this error estimator in theL2,H1and L8norms. Results of numerical experiments are presented.
